John Lineker, nicknamed Hands of Stone, is one of the hardest punchers the lower weight classes have ever seen. The Brazilian built his name on relentless pressure and brutal body work, walking through flyweights and bantamweights with power that simply shouldn't exist at his size.
The shadow over his UFC run was the scale. Lineker repeatedly missed weight, sometimes badly, which forced him up in division and frustrated fans and opponents alike. He eventually took his game to ONE Championship, where the power translated to a bantamweight world title.
Weight issues aside, he was always a joy to watch swing. Lineker fights like every bout is a brawl waiting to happen, and more often than not, it is.
